TITLE: Maintenance and Transportation Support Coordinator
REPORTS TO: Maintenance Director
Non-Exempt
PURPOSE OF POSITION:
The primary purpose of the position is to provide assistance within all department areas as needed. This primarily includes physical plant maintenance, transportation, central supply and environmental services. As a Maintenance and Transportation Support Coordinator it is your responsibility to operate in accordance with current federal, state, and local standards, guidelines and regulations governing our facility and as may be directed by the Administrator.
ROLE and RESPONSIBILITIES:
Physical Plant Maintenance:
1. Receive and follow maintenance schedule/instructions from your supervisor and as outlined in our established maintenance policies and procedures.
2. Perform routine maintenance on grounds, parking areas, driveways, etc., by power washing sidewalks, patio furniture and building as needed, picking up litter/debris, sweeping, etc., as necessary/directed.
3. Perform routine maintenance and repair on the facility and equipment to include painting, plumbing, plastering, electrical, carpentry, mechanical, etc., as directed, in accordance with established procedures.
4. Replace burned out light bulbs, to include exit lights, overhead lights, fluorescent lights, room call lights, etc., and perform cleaning duties wherever necessary.
5. Service filters and grates for heating and cooling units/systems, as specified by the manufacturer, and in compliance with established policies and procedures.
Transportation:
1. Communicate with nursing unit managers regarding upcoming resident transportation needs, including date, location and time
2. Be able to operate a Hydraulic Ramp on transport vehicle
3. Transport patients to and from medical appointments as needed
4. Inspect the van prior to use (ex: check oil, gas, tires, first aid kit & fire extinguisher)
5. Ensure that seat belts secure all passengers
Environmental Services:
1. Assist with extensive environmental services projects as assigned (i.e. floor care, moving furniture, beds, room turns, etc.)
Central Supply:
2. Ensure all orders are delivered to the appropriate nursing units and central storage unit in a timely manner.
3. Ensure that supplies are properly maintained and rotated on a First In First Out rotation.
4. Notify the appropriate department when special orders have arrived.
5. Fill Purchase Order requisitions, as approved, and file in accordance with established policies and procedures
6. Ensure that vendors provide appropriate material safety data sheets (MSDSs) in accordance with current OSHA regulations and the facility's policies and procedures. Report problem areas to the purchasing agent.

EDUCATION/EXPERIENCE/QUALIFICATIONS:
1. Must be a minimum of 25 years of age.
2. Must have clean driving record with no more than 2 moving violations or 1 at fault accident in a 7-year period.
3. Must be able to push, pull, and move a minimum of 50 pounds.
4. Must be willing to perform tasks that may involve exposure to the resident's blood/body fluids.
5. One year of Maintenance experience or technical school training is preferred.
